JFK 60th anniversary

60 years ago, JFK’s speech invoked America’s pioneering spirit that established our leadership in space.

This anniversary reaffirms America’s commitment to deep space exploration, sustained human transportation and habitation, infrastructure, operations and science.

Anniversary Celebration Events:
Sep. 10 - 12

Sept. 10 - Commemorative Football Game
10 am to 6 pm (CDT) – NASA and industry exhibits open for “Tailgate Owly,” including a NASA pavilion and the International Space Station mobile exhibit experience open from 3:30 pm to 6 pm (CDT)

6:30 pm (CDT) – Commemorative football game recognizing NASA: Rice vs. McNeese State

Sept. 11 – Community Day
11 am to 4 pm (CDT) – NASA and industry exhibits open to the public; exhibits will be at Robert L. Waltrip Training Center adjacent to Rice Stadium

Sept. 12 – Flagship Event at Rice University
11 am to 12 pm (CDT) – JFK flagship event

10 am to 2 pm (CDT) – NASA and industry exhibits open to the public
